Pha Kuang Cave

Nong Khiaw is a new famous destination in Laos with untouched beauty. For tourists who interested in discovery activities, discovering Pha Kuang Cave in Nong Khiaw is definitely a real adventure.

Pha Kuang Cave is about 3km away from Nong Khiaw, walking along the main road in the town then you can reach this cave. In the past, this area is used for the army to hide during Indochina war with US in 1960s and you can see consequences of the war available until today.

Pha Kuang Cave is 300 m in length, you must to squeeze in some sections in order to moving on the cave. If you want to visit the cave without a local guide, you have to pay US $1.20 for the ticket. Inside Pha Kuang Cave is covered by the dark so you should hire a torch in some restaurants near the entrance before visiting it.

Pha Kuang Cave is only suitable for people who do not mind getting dirty and want to join in an adventure. In the main room, there is a small shrine with some Buddha statues. Some people only stopped at visiting this main room but there are much more interesting experiences in Pha Kuang Cave. To visit all rooms in this cave you have to go across a small hole with rope and narrow gaps on the cave. The deeper you go the thinner air make you to breath heavily. Notice that you must stop going when you see the warning sign for safety.

From Nong Khiaw, tourists can walk on food or hire a bicycle to go Pha Kuang Cave, it will take you about 30 minutes to go there. Make sure that you check the news before traveling because sometimes this area is closed for a short time due to landslide.
